Shinedown’s Brent Smith says the latest tour will offer ‘absolute rock fury’
The gents of Shinedown kick off their latest North American tour tonight (Feb. 1) in Moline, Ill., and they’re taking Three Days Grace and P.O.D. with them. Lead singer Brent Smith says that while the stage show should feature some larger-than-life elements on this tour, the focus is still on the band’s music.
“We always go above and beyond, because we want it to be electrifying and exciting, and we want it to be intense and have fire and it be absolute rock fury, because that’s what we do,’’ Smith tells the Green Bay Press Gazette. “But at the end of the day, with all the bells and whistles, that’s all fine and good to have, but if the songs have no substance and no one cares, then it doesn’t matter.’’
As for a new Shinedown album, Smith says the group doesn’t have plans to start work on a new set right now. “We really do consider ourselves a living, breathing piece of art, so we take our time when we’re writing songs, and ultimately, when we’re putting that together to produce a record and make an album,” he explained.
